Среда TestCafe BrowserStack - PullRequest
       38

Среда TestCafe BrowserStack

2 голосов
/ 20 июня 2019

Я использую плагин testcafe-brwoser.provider-browserstack для TestCafé.Я пытаюсь использовать это в своем приложении, но всегда получаю сообщение о том, что логин неверный.Данные верны (просто "тест" для этого поста)

const createTestCafe = require('testcafe');
const BrowserStack = require("testcafe-browser-provider-browserstack");

let testcafe         = null;

process.env.BROWSERSTACK_USERNAME="test";
process.env.BROWSERSTACK_PASSWORD="test";


createTestCafe('localhost', 1337, 1338)
    .then(tc => {
        testcafe     = tc;
        const runner = testcafe.createRunner();

        return runner
            .src(['tests/fixture1.js', 'tests/ingo1.js'])
            .browsers('browserstack:Chrome')
            //.browsers(['chrome'])
            .screenshots('allure/screenshots/', true)
            .reporter('allure')
            .run();
    })
    .then(failedCount => {
        console.log('Tests failed: ' + failedCount);
        testcafe.close();
    });

1 Ответ

4 голосов
/ 20 июня 2019

Пожалуйста, используйте переменную окружения BROWSERSTACK_ACCESS_KEY вместо BROWSERSTACK_PASSWORD.Обратитесь к следующей статье , чтобы получить подробности

...